James “Red” Edward Connelly was born August 9, 1939 in Shidler, Oklahoma to Edward McKinley and Ida Mae (Reed) Connelly. He completed his earthly journey on May 27, 2022 at age 82 in Duncan.

Pop was a one-of-a-kind person. He was so very genuine and honest (almost brutally so) that it was hard not to take the things he said to heart. He had a kind heart and a sense of humor that some could only hope for. We loved him with every fiber of our being. And he made us feel so very loved. He was our safe port in the storm, The fixer of anything, and he was the one phone call you could make to get you out of a bind. He loved the outdoors. From sitting on his patio furniture and just taking in the weather, fishing off the side of a pond, or trying to golf he loved to be out of the house. He worked in the oilfield all his life. While he got his start at Halliburton and spent many years there, he met most of his “work family” in the smaller companies around the area. Through these places he found a profession he loved and excelled at. Through his jobs and work family he was always able to go work and have it be an enriching part of his life and at times it offered an escape to where he was just “Red”.
He married his wife, Ina, in 1962 and for the next 51 years they created a life and set a strong family foundation that all of us will forever cherish. After we lost Mema we honestly thought Pop would go next. Luckily for him and us he was able to snag another great lady, Janie. Even though they didn’t have a lot of time together, the time that they did have was filled with love and adventure. He sure knew how to pick them.
Pop was by far the best cheerleader you could ever hope for. He may not agree with what you were doing or how you were doing it but he would love you through it in his own way. Birthdays, weddings, births, and deaths it didn’t matter he was always there and ready with his sense of humor and a hug to see you through it. Life is going to be really boring without him and we are going to miss him beyond measure.
Red is survived by his daughter, Paula and husband Donald Green of Duncan; daughter-in-law, Tammy Connelly; grandchildren: Stacey and Danny Kirkpatrick of Livingston, Texas, Louanna and Travis Miller of Manford, Oklahoma, Megan Green of Marlow, Docota Green of Duncan, Sarah and John Lamons of Waurika, Brandi Connelly of Duncan; 10 1 on the way great grandchildren; and his significant other, Janie Robinson of Milburn, Oklahoma.
He was preceded in death by his parents; wife, Ina; son, Larry Connelly; sister, Mary Cartwright; and his favorite pet dog, LaDue.
